Abstract
Results of comprehensive geochemical studies of dispersed organic matter of the Bazhenov Formation are presented. The maximum total contents of organic carbon are found in the areas of the Surgut arch and South Nadym megamonoclise. The contents of organic matter are high (up to 24%) at the top of the formation section and gradually decrease to its bottom. By pyrolysis parameters and the composition of hydrocarbon biomarkers, the organic matter is referred to as type II kerogen (sapropelic organic matter) and is localized in the oil window.
